随着互联网业务的不断发展,网络服务提供商需要面对日益增长的用户需求和不断变化的流量模式。当遇到突然增加的访问量时,如何确保服务器能够平稳运行并提供良好的用户体验成为了一个关键问题。本文将探讨针对像163这样的服务器在遇到带宽峰值时可以采取的一些有效策略。
一、优化网站架构与性能
1. 内容分发网络(CDN)
通过使用CDN技术,可以将静态资源(如图片、样式表等)缓存到离用户更近的位置,从而减少源站的压力。这不仅提高了页面加载速度,还降低了主服务器上的请求次数。
2. 数据库读写分离
对于动态内容较多的应用来说,实现数据库的读写分离是一种常见做法。它能有效分散查询操作带来的负载,并且提高数据检索效率。
3. 代码层面优化
定期审查应用程序代码以查找可能存在的性能瓶颈。例如,避免不必要的循环或递归调用;尽量减少外部API接口的调用次数等。
二、弹性伸缩部署方案
1. 自动化扩展实例
利用云平台提供的自动伸缩功能,在检测到流量激增时迅速创建新的计算资源来处理额外的工作负荷。一旦高峰期过去,则自动缩减规模以节省成本。
2. 负载均衡器配置
合理设置负载均衡算法,使各个后端服务器之间的工作量分配更加均匀。同时要保证有足够的冗余节点以应对个别机器故障的情况。
三、预防性维护措施
1. 监控系统状态
建立完善的监控体系,实时跟踪服务器的各项指标(CPU利用率、内存占用率、磁盘I/O速度等)。一旦发现异常波动及时预警并采取相应措施。
2. 定期备份重要数据
为了避免因硬件损坏或其他意外情况导致的数据丢失风险,必须制定详细的数据备份计划。并且要确保恢复流程简单快捷。
四、总结
为了更好地应对像163这样的服务器所面临的带宽峰值挑战,除了从技术角度出发进行架构优化和部署调整外,还需要重视日常管理和预防工作。只有这样,才能确保在网络环境复杂多变的情况下依然为用户提供稳定可靠的服务体验。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/167791.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。